JetBlue settles lawsuit over unaccompanied minor mix-up

Monday, 07 Dec, 2016 0
A New York mom has settled a lawsuit filed against JetBlue for flying her unaccompanied five-year old son to the wrong city.
 
In a mix-up, JetBlue sent Maribel Martinez’s son to Boston instead of New York JFK after organizing unaccompanied assistance for two young boys from the same Dominican Republic airport.
 
Martinez was presented with the wrong boy while awaiting her son’s arrival at JFK.
 
Martinez sued the airline for ‘great emotional distress, extreme fear, horror, mental shock, mental anguish and psychological trauma’ and had reportedly already turned down a cash settlement from the airline. 
 
The terms of this settlement are confidential, Martinez’ attorney said.
 
JetBlue had acknowledged its part in the mix-up but still sought to dismiss the lawsuit.
 
"The parties have agreed to amicably resolve this matter," attorney Sanford Rubenstein said.
